R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Monitor and evaluate the competitive landscape of the Foreign Exchange and Interest Rates market for potential opportunities.
- Create and prepare client presentations in the context of transaction execution and business development and present to internal teams, clients, and other advisors.
- Provide guidance to a team of junior bankers, including Analysts, and provide information regarding the Foreign Exchange and Interest Rates industry, financial, and other investment banking topics.
- Communicate to both clients and the broader GRC group as market trends and news emerges real time.
- Interact daily with the Bank's Credit Risk group, Underwriting team, Traders, to calculate exposures, structure credit, and price hedging transactions.
- Work with internal and external counsel regarding the preparation of documentation related to over-the-counter derivative products Research economic issues.
- Work with internal partners utilizing knowledge of International Swaps and Derivatives Association and Credit Support Annex on negotiations and/or credit approval, and/or derivative pricing, including familiarity with initial and variation margin, additional termination events and related collateral issues.
- Implement the business plan and strategic vision in the market by driving day-to-day automation and providing ongoing thought leadership to the bank's clients.
- Provide bespoke FX and Rates risk management solutions and structured products ideas to multinational corporates clients based in the US and Canada.
- Price FX and Rates derivatives including forwards, swaps, and options.
- Provide relevant market updates and currency color to clients based on geopolitical and macroeconomic landscape.
- Communicate with senior stakeholders in business, risk, and management on advanced topics in FX and Rates structured products.
- Analyze various risks (including credit, legal, market, reputational, and regulatory risks) involved in derivatives transactions, including by calculating credit usage, CVA and RWA to meet adequate returns.
